29. Obama is obviously the first successful post-DLC Third Way/New Democrat
Edited on Tue Dec-09-08 08:25 AM by wyldwolf
The New Democratic movement, or Third Way, is a policy and governing philosophy. The Democrat Leadership Council is it's biggest organizational arm. Obama is obviously not a card-carrying member, but he doesn't have to be to further the New Democrat agenda as his stated and written policy proposals and governing style indicates.

Sen. Corzine once wrote about the DLC, "while I shared its founding purpose, which was to frame a successful response to President Reagan's efforts to portray Democrats as the party of "tax and spend," social engineering and failed personal responsibility, I believe that purpose has been largely accomplished..." He also credited the DLC for the "foundation of fiscal stability that Democrats have built."

Obama's apparent feelings take that route even further. In "Audacity of Hope," he credits Bill Clinton for recognizing the categories of conservative and liberal have played to Republican advantage and are inadequate to address our problems. He says Clinton's third way goes beyond splitting the difference. It taps into the pragmatic, nonideological attitude of Americans.
